亚洲激情专区-91九色丨porny丨老师-久久久久久久女国产乱让韩-国产精品午夜小视频观看

溫馨提示×

shell怎么執行sql并判斷返回狀態

小億
216
2023-12-08 09:51:44
欄目: 云計算

在Shell中執行SQL并判斷返回狀態可以通過以下步驟實現:

  1. 使用命令行工具連接到數據庫。例如,使用mysql命令連接到MySQL數據庫:
mysql -u username -p password -h hostname -D database_name -e "SQL statement"

其中,-u參數指定用戶名,-p參數指定密碼,-h參數指定主機名,-D參數指定數據庫名,-e參數指定要執行的SQL語句。

  1. 執行SQL語句并將結果賦值給變量。可以使用$()`來執行命令并將結果賦值給變量。例如:
result=$(mysql -u username -p password -h hostname -D database_name -e "SQL statement")
  1. 判斷返回狀態。可以使用$?變量獲取上一條命令的返回狀態。如果返回狀態為0,則表示執行成功;否則,表示執行失敗。例如:
if [ $? -eq 0 ]; then
  echo "SQL statement executed successfully."
else
  echo "Failed to execute SQL statement."
fi

整體代碼示例如下:

result=$(mysql -u username -p password -h hostname -D database_name -e "SQL statement")

if [ $? -eq 0 ]; then
  echo "SQL statement executed successfully."
else
  echo "Failed to execute SQL statement."
fi

注意:上述示例中的參數需要根據實際情況進行替換,包括用戶名、密碼、主機名、數據庫名和SQL語句。

0
平昌县| 沁阳市| 宁强县| 九寨沟县| 许昌县| 郎溪县| 贵德县| 紫金县| 元氏县| 镇雄县| 泊头市| 武功县| 佛教| 翁牛特旗| 龙里县| 布尔津县| 万盛区| 桐梓县| 河东区| 青阳县| 余江县| 翁源县| 衡阳县| 习水县| 通许县| 将乐县| 如东县| 柳河县| 五家渠市| 泗阳县| 武安市| 灵台县| 彭州市| 抚顺市| 尖扎县| 大荔县| 延寿县| 娄底市| 聂荣县| 古交市| 梅河口市|